Abstract

The invention discloses a longitudinal four-axis multi-station glue dispensing and coil arranging mechanism for coil aftertreatment. The longitudinal four-axis multi-station glue dispensing and coil arranging mechanism for coil aftertreatment comprises a four-indexing coil feeding mechanism, a coil wound on the four-indexing coil feeding mechanism and a discharging mechanism. The four-indexing coil feeding mechanism comprises a motor arranged in the x direction and winding assemblies, the coil is wound at the end of a winding shaft of the winding assembly at a first horizontal position so as to complete feeding, and two pins of the coil extend reversely in the x direction from the z-direction top of a coil body respectively. The longitudinal four-axis multi-station glue dispensing and coil arranging mechanism for coil aftertreatment further comprises a glue dispensing mechanism arranged at the first horizontal position and a coil arranging mechanism capable of arranging the pins of the coil located over the coil arranging mechanism. The discharging mechanism is arranged below the four-indexing coil feeding mechanism; when the coil rotates to the position under the discharging mechanism, pressing rods move downwards to push a sliding sleeve of the winding assembly where the coil is located to the tail end of the corresponding winding shaft, and then the coil is ejected out of the end of the winding shaft. The longitudinal four-axis multi-station glue dispensing and coil arranging mechanism for coil aftertreatment facilitates coil feeding, coil arranging and coil discharging and prevents pin root skewing in the coil arranging process.

Description

technical field [0001] The invention relates to a post-processing wire management mechanism after coil winding is completed, in particular to a longitudinal four-axis multi-station coil post-processing glue dispensing wire management mechanism. Background technique [0002] The coil is a necessary part of many products, and the coil 6 is usually obtained by winding the wire on the winding jig through the winding mechanism. The obtained coil 6 is as follows: figure 1 As shown, the two wire legs 61, 62 of the coil 6 extend from the two ends of the bus bar on the top of the body 60 along the tangent direction, but the coil cannot be used directly in the next assembly process, and post-processing, such as wire management and Post-processing to avoid heel offset during wire management. After the traditional coil is wound, it is difficult to carry out continuous post-processing, so there is an urgent need for a mechanism that can post-process the coil by dispensing glue. Conten...
